From October 1 to 7, Party Secretary Ma Jingbo of Business School at the University of Shanghai for Science and Technology (USST) led a delegation to Germany and France, conducting a series of cooperative exchange activities with universities including Otto von Guericke University Magdeburg, Brest Business School, ESCP Business School, and ESSEC Business School. Accompanying the delegation were Li Ying, Director of the General Administrative Office, and Zhang Guang, Vice Director of the Systems Science Department.
At Otto von Guericke University Magdeburg, the delegation held talks with Joachim Weimann, Dean of the Business School; Peter Reichling, the Dean of International Affairs; Christian Stahr, the Chief Operations Officer; Alexandra Seidel, the Head of Project Management; and Chunlan Liang, the International Program Coordinator. Both sides discussed the directions and models of cooperation based on the Memorandum of Understanding (MOU), covering topics such as faculty and student exchanges, student exchange programs, the MBA program, and joint training programs.As one of the youngest universities in Germany, Otto von Guericke University Magdeburg ranks among the top in science, engineering, and economics majors in the country.


At Brest Business School(BBS) in France, the delegation had exchanges with Shen Dai, the President of BBS, and Liao Xiaoyan, the Chief Representative in China of Junia Institute of Technology. They reviewed the previous cooperation achievements and explored future cooperation plans. Founded in 1962, Brest Business School boasts an excellent international faculty and enjoys a high reputation both in France and internationally. The school awards bachelor's and master's degrees recognized by the French government and the Ministry of Education of China, and it is a member of the Conference of Grandes Écoles. Since 2023, the University of Shanghai for Science and Technology has cooperated with Brest Business School to launch an undergraduate double-degree program.

At ESCP Business School, the delegation had a meeting with Zhou Wei, a part-time professor of Business School(also the Director of the Department of Big Data and Business Analytics at ESCP Business School). Zhou Wei introduced his work at ESCP Business School. The delegation also visited Zhen Juntao, a doctoral student undergoing joint training at ESCP Business School, and inquired about his study and life in France. Founded in 1819, ESCP Business School is the world's first business school and one of the world's top business schools.



The delegation also visited ESSEC Business School. Founded in 1907, ESSEC was the first AACSB-accredited business school in continental Europe.
